Following her side's narrow 4-run defeat to Supernovas in the Women's T20 Challenge final, Velocity captain Deepti Sharma said on Saturday that the result could have been different had the side built some partnerships in the middle overs.

It was a thriller at the MCA Stadium in Pune as Supernovas clinched their third Women's T20 Challenge title. Supernovas put 165/7 on the board. Velocity failed to chase down the total as they lost the match by 4-runs in a last-over thriller.
